What is the adoption subsidy in Illinois?
Payment for non-recurring expenses directly related to the adoption is available in an amount not to exceed $1,500 per child for the adoption and $2,000 for the guardianship. Monthly cash payments are available based on the needs of the child and the family circumstances, not to exceed the amount received in care. -

How does a private adoption work in Illinois?
Private/direct/independent – Private adoption is legal in Illinois, as it is in the majority of states. In this type of adoption, the birth parents place their child with a specific adopting family through the services of an attorney. -
How do I start an adoption process in Illinois?
Broadly speaking, the adoption process kicks off with the filing of a Petition for Adoption, along with a Final and Irrevocable Consent to Adoption completed in person by the child's biological parents, and acknowledged by the court. -

What is the difference between private and open adoption?
After a closed adoption, there is no contact whatsoever between the birthparents and the adoptive parents and the child. In a closed adoption, there may also be no contact before the adoption, as well. In an open adoption, all the parties remain in one another's lives after the adoption.
